Bunnie (Japanese name: リリアン, Lillian) is a Peppy, Rabbit Villager who made her very first appearance in Animal Forest e+, later appearing in Animal Crossing (GCN), Animal Crossing: Wild World, Animal Crossing: City Folk and Animal Crossing: New Leaf.

[edit] Personality
Bunnie is a very talkative individual with energy and spirit to spare. She absolutely adores conversations with others but can sometimes go a little overboard, sometimes scaring off whoever she may be talking to on the other end. A favourite past time of hers is collecting furniture pieces from the Lovely Series and basically anything that's bright and follows a pinkish scheme, being an overall advocate of interior design(but keeping a level head about it). Bunnie also takes an interest in the fashion world, collecting sets of clothes which match her colour scheme preferences. It's sometimes hard for her to pay attention to others when speaking to her, usually annoying the common Cranky and/or Snooty Villager. Bunnie is pretty much a natural magnet for friends, thanks to her constantly positive attitude and strong spirit in the face of adversity.
[edit] Appearance
Bunnie is a burnt orange-coloured rabbit with yellow ears and a beige-coloured face. She has large, soft eyes with one eyelash on each one, rosy pink cheeks, and a modestly endearing smile(she also has no nose to speak of). Her legs are coloured burnt orange while her arms remain beige.

[edit] Name Meaning
"Bunnie" is meant to be a cute, softened-up spin on the term "rabbit", the species in which this Villager belongs to. Given her disposition, this predictable name fits her perfectly.
